Amsterdam residents enjoyed the city's frozen canals over the weekend, even ice skating on their surface for the first time in years. The 'Beast from the East,' a massive cold front originating from Siberia that brought blizzards and freezing temperatures to much of Europe, had a silver lining. The subzero temperatures froze parts of Amsterdam's iconic Prinsengracht and Keizersgracht canals hard enough to support ice skaters.

Welcome to the world's highest ice skating rink, located on top of the Oko Tower skyscraper in Moscow city and exclusively reserved for those not feint of heart. Standing at nearly 1,200 feet above the ground and surrounded by sky-high bars and restaurants, the rink provides some of the best open air panoramic views of Moscow in the entire capital of the Russian Federation.
